Learn how to engage your Federal parliamentarian on issues of climate justice & develop your skills as an advocate.

Together, with our friends at Common Grace, we're building a movement of everyday Australian Christians who will advocate for Australia to play a bigger role in contributing to the global effort to combat climate change. Learn more.

Join us alongside our friends at Common Grace for grassroots political engagement training.

You’ll learn how to amplify the human story of climate change within your local Electorate, and be equipped to call for urgent action on climate change from our political leaders.

We’ll be joined by Brooke Prentis (CEO, Common Grace), Jo Knight (Advocacy Director, TEAR) and Jasmine Wrangles (Community Organiser, TEAR) to lead us through the evening.

The training will cover:

  • The human story of climate and the impact on both Aboriginal and Torres Strait Islander Peoples, and the most vulnerable people living in poverty in our world
  • Our current Australian political context and the relevancy of climate change in the times of COVID-19.
  • A detailed overview of the campaign, policy briefing, and insider view on strategy and messaging.
  • The ‘how-to’ of grassroots lobbying & next steps for getting involved in your Electorate or State Senate group.
  • A chance to connect with and learn from advocates right across Australia
